LMD Sgr seals Warehouse for selling non-standard packaged sweets, confectionery

SRINAGAR: The Legal Metrology Department (LMD) Srinagar on Tueday sealed a Warehouse of a prominent wholesaler at Karan Nagar for selling non-standard packaged sweets and confectionery items meant for children.
“During the inspection, it was revealed that a huge quantity of products consisting mainly of sweets and confectionery items meant for kids were in contravention of Legal Metrology norms,” the handout reads.
The hand out reads that the products were accordingly seized on spot after following the due procedure as provided under the Legal Metrology Act, 2009.
“It was observed that such products were apparently transported to rural areas and far flung districts for marketing in order to escape from the eyes of enforcement agencies,” it reads.
The inspection team has observed that markets have witnessed huge growth in the children oriented products like lollipops, chocolates, toffees, juices, ice creams which are without the mandatory declarations like Manufacturing address, date of packing, Customer care details etc thereby casting a doubt over the genuineness of such products and putting the health of the consumers including children to huge risk.
“Parents are advised to refrain from giving such food items to their children that are without Customer Care details, Complete Manufacturers address, MRP, Net Quantity, Name of importer etc. and in case of complaints they should contact the Legal Metrology Department,” the handout reads.
